When contemplating the purchase of a used shipping container, numerous factors need to be examined to make sure a successful financial investment.
Condition
Check the container's exterior and interior for any signs of damage, such as rust, damages, or leakages. It's vital to assess its structural integrity, especially if it's meant for long-term usage.
Size
Shipping containers can be found in different sizes-- mainly 20-foot and 40-foot options. Examine your requirements to identify the size that best fits your requirements.
Accreditation
Containers with a CSC (Convention for Safe Containers) certification are usually in much better condition and meet global shipping standards. This accreditation can be a sign of quality.
Area
Consider where the container will be provided. Some sellers might only deliver to particular areas, and shipping costs can vary considerably based on place.
Price
Used shipping containers are priced based upon condition, size, and market need. It's wise to compare prices from different providers to guarantee you're getting a reasonable offer.

What is a used [Shipping Container Modification](https://pad.stuve.uni-ulm.de/s/8pFZ1fBDf) container's life expectancy?
A well-kept used shipping container can last for 25 years or more, depending on use and environmental conditions.
2. Can I customize a used shipping container?
Yes, many individuals customize [Shipping Containers For Sale](https://posteezy.com/what-reason-shipping-container-manufacturers-right-choice-you) containers for homes, workplaces, or retail areas. It's advised to inspect regional zoning laws before making significant modifications.
3. How much does a used shipping container cost?
Prices can vary significantly based upon size and condition, varying from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 6,000 typically. It's recommended to look around for the best price.
4. Do I need a permit to put a shipping container on my home?
This can depend upon regional policies, so it's important to consult your regional government about zoning laws and authorizations.
5. Are used shipping containers safe for storage?
Yes, as long as the container remains in good condition, it can offer safe, dry storage for different items.
